About This Lesson

Access Lesson Plan Here: The Air Quality Index and Particle Pollution (Air Quality #3)

In this lesson, students learn about particle pollution. 

Step 1 - Inquire: Students review key concepts from Why Is Coco Orange? and watch a video on air pollution in Los Angeles.

Step 2 - Investigate: Teacher plays The Cilia Game with students.

Step 3 - Inspire: Students explore an interactive map of air quality and complete a journaling entry.
